A Nigerian woman has shared how she ended her relationship after her boyfriend secretly married another woman who claimed to be pregnant with his child—only for a DNA test to later reveal he wasn’t the biological father.

The story, which surfaced on X (formerly Twitter), was shared by user @themamaG_, who revealed it was her personal experience and explained why she chose to walk away.
“Last year, I found out my boyfriend had gotten another woman pregnant and quickly married her because of it,” she wrote. “Fast forward to this year, a DNA test proved the baby isn’t even his.”
Despite the surprising DNA result, she made it clear that her decision to leave was final.
“I left because I refuse to share a man—especially one who has a child with someone else, whether it’s his or not,” she explained. “He broke my trust, and while it hurt, I had to choose peace. Even if he came back now, I wouldn’t take him back. I’m proud of how I handled everything—my heart is still in the right place.”
She added that her instincts had already warned her something was off. “What’s wild is I told him before we broke up that the baby might not be his. Turns out I was right. Life’s crazy.”
